Woodland Club - Woodland Arts & Tree Faces
Fri 11 Jul 25
Date: 11th July 2025
Cost: £10 per person
Start and Finish Time: 17:00 – 19:00
Meeting Location: Jays Wood, Canterbury Rd, Boughton-under-Blean, Faversham ME13 9FL
Car Parking Charges: Not included
/// what3words: ///parkland.cult.permit
Leader: Ian Henderson & Max Cornall
Jays Wood, Canterbury Rd, Boughton-under-Blean, Faversham ME13 9FL
Step into the beautiful surroundings of Jays Wood, (Boughton-under-Blean), this summer and reconnect with nature through a hands-on, confidence-building series of four relaxed and welcoming woodland sessions. Designed to bring people of all ages together, these Friday evenings offer the perfect opportunity to explore a variety of outdoor skills, nature-based crafts, and group activities that deepen your connection with the woodland—and with each other. Whether you’re new to bushcraft, love spending time outdoors, or simply want to slow down and enjoy the calming rhythm of the forest, each session invites you to build real woodland skills, meet new people, and embrace creativity in a supportive and fun environment. No previous experience is needed—just bring your curiosity and a willingness to get stuck in! About this event This is a playful, creative session designed to spark your imagination and help you see the forest in a whole new way. Using natural materials, we’ll create woodland art, connect with trees, and explore how creativity and nature go hand in hand. It's a joyful, relaxed evening where everyone can express themselves, try something new, and take pride in what they’ve made—all with the calming sounds and sights of the forest as inspiration...
